Overview

lox is a single static Rust binary (~4MB). TLS is handled by rustls (no OpenSSL dependency). Self-signed certificates from Miniservers are accepted by default.

Control resolution

The LoxClient::resolve_with_room function resolves human-readable names to control UUIDs using fuzzy substring matching against the structure cache.

Resolution order:

  1. Alias lookup (from config)
  2. Exact UUID match
  3. Bracket room qualifier ("Name [Room]")
  4. --room flag filtering
  5. Fuzzy substring match

Ambiguous matches produce an error with a list of candidates.

Structure cache

The Miniserver’s LoxApp3.json (~150KB) is cached at ~/.lox/cache/structure.json with a 24-hour TTL. All commands that need control UUIDs load this cache first.

lox cache info      # check cache status
lox cache refresh   # force re-fetch

Mixed sync/async runtime

CLI commands use reqwest::blocking for synchronous HTTP. The #[tokio::main] attribute on main() exists because lox token fetch needs async WebSocket support for the RSA/AES key exchange handshake. The blocking reqwest client spawns its own thread pool, so both modes coexist.

Token authentication

The token auth flow:

  1. Fetch RSA public key from Miniserver
  2. Generate random AES session key
  3. Encrypt AES key with RSA public key
  4. Send encrypted credentials via WebSocket
  5. Receive encrypted token, decrypt with AES key
  6. Store token at ~/.lox/token.json (valid ~20 days)
  7. Token is used for all subsequent HTTP requests via HMAC hashing

TLS

Self-signed certificates are accepted (danger_accept_invalid_certs(true)) since Miniservers use self-signed certs. When serial is set in config, Config::tls_host() generates the DynDNS hostname for valid certificate matching.

Loxone HTTP API

The CLI communicates with the Miniserver via its HTTP API:

Endpoint Purpose
GET /data/LoxApp3.json Full structure (controls, rooms, categories)
GET /jdev/sps/io/{uuid}/{cmd} Send command to control
GET /dev/sps/io/{uuid}/all All state outputs for a control (XML)
GET /dev/sps/io/{name}/state Input state by name
GET /dev/sys/heap System status
GET /jdev/sys/lastcpu Diagnostics
GET /jdev/cfg/ip Network configuration
GET /binstatisticdata/{uuid}/{period} Binary statistics data
GET /data/weatheru.bin Binary weather data
GET /dev/fsget/{path} Filesystem access
WSS /ws/rfc6455 WebSocket (token auth)
UDP :7070 Miniserver discovery
HTTP :7091/zone/{n}/{cmd} Music server (unofficial)
